Output 89b40668fa564e0b729126a8a77dcdd8af943c91cc31da716834ea65769822c0:1

value
1574560
script pubkey
OP_0 OP_PUSHBYTES_20 502e17708d85adb926c2a88f7e5c2b9e4694e3d5
address
ltc1q2qhpwuydskkmjfkz4z8huhptnerffc74qy92cw
transaction
89b40668fa564e0b729126a8a77dcdd8af943c91cc31da716834ea65769822c0
spent
true